This first bike is going to be a fat tire snow bike. It will have a Hammerschmidt two speed internally geared crankset. This is basically a single speed snow bike, but with that bail-out gear for when the going gets tough. A sectional fork spaced @ 135mm will accommodate either of the single speed wheels, each with a different cog on the hub so the wheels can be switched between front and rear if one requires a different gear ratio for the days conditions. Paragon sliding drops will keep the chain tight and BB7's will be used for scrubbing off speed. I'm thinking I might make my own stem and h-bar, but we'll see. Time may be a factor. It is winter and I should be riding this bike already!
